PULP AND PAPER PROPERTIES OF EUCALYPTUS MICROTHECA GROWN IN SOUTHERN REGION OF IRAN

In this study, anatomical, physical, pulping and paper making properties of Eucalyptus microtheca grown in Farse province is investigated. Eight trees were sampled for this study. The average dry and critical specific gravity of 8 samples were measured at 0.85 and 0.88 for heartwood and 0.8 and 0.75 for sapwood respectively. Mean of fiber length, diameter and cell wall thickness were measured at 0.78 mm, 15.68 mm and 4.560 mm for heartwood respectively. The corresponding figures for sapwood are 0.84 mm, 15.72 mm and 4.88 mm.Pulps were produce by two processes, Kraft (as a chemical process) and NSSC (as a semi-chemical process). Pulp properties of these two processes were compared. Yield and Kappa number of Pulp depend on cooking condition are 36.42-53.25 percent and 21.68-87.68 for Kraft Pulps and 64.59-70.91 percent and 130-189 for NSSC pulp respectively. Physical properties of pulps consist of burst and tear Index and breaking length were measured at 3.90-4.84 kPa.m2/g and 8.34-11.01 mN.m2/g and 5.36-6.94 Km for Kraft Pulps respectively. These properties for NSSC Pulp are 1.72-2.89 kPam2/g, 7.46-8.26 mNm2/g and 4.11-5.14 Km.
